🌎💜 World Prematurity Day 🌎💜
This year the Northern Regional Hospital observed World Prematurity Day under the theme "Give preterm babies a strong start for a hopeful future". Globally it is estimated that 1 out of 10 babies are born premature (before 37 weeks of gestation). In Orange Walk District it was estimated that 41 babies were born premature during the year 2024. The objective of this initiative is to raise awareness about premature birth, to support families on their journey, and honor the healthcare team's dedication to give every premature baby the best possible start in life.

By spreading understanding, promoting early care, and advocating for improved neonatal services, we work together toward healthier beginnings for our tiniest fighters.

Parent Alert: Health Hazards of Gummies for Children

Dear Parents,

We would like to remind you to be cautious about the growing concern regarding gummies that are being consumed by children. While many gummies appear harmless and are marketed as candies or vitamins, some can pose serious health risks.

Certain gummies, especially those not purchased from trusted sources, may contain harmful substances such as THC (from ma*****na) or other unregulated ingredients that can affect a child’s brain development, behavior, and overall health. Even regular sweet gummies, when consumed excessively, can lead to tooth decay, obesity, and digestive problems.

Please ensure that:

Gummies are kept out of children’s reach.

Only verified and approved vitamin gummies are given, and always under supervision.

You talk to your children about the dangers of taking food, sweets, or gummies from friends or strangers.

Let’s work together to keep our children safe, healthy, and drug-free.
